BEWARE! Rogue Cow Pushing Leopards In Mumbaikers Faces.

Yesterday's Mumbai Newsline ran a front page headline 'Spot of Trouble' about an injured leopard that left its home in the Sanjay Gandhi National Park and strayed into northern Mumbai suburb slum of Kandivli. The Leopard attacked one guy then went for a snooze under an auto-rickshaw (tuk-tuk). An onlooker then saw the second attack unfold as a lady was injured on her way to morning ablutions:

“It then came in the main alley and started growling but did not attack anyone. A cow pushed the animal against her face,” said local resident Jeetu Singh.(Quote)

The article then goes on to say how the leopard was successfully sedated and its injuries may prevent it from ever being reintroduced to the wild. No mention of the cow though. I will be on my highest alert now when travelling around the city, looking out for rogue cows attempting to push dangerous animals against my face.
